Subject: [PATCH] mm: fix filemap.c kernel-doc warnings

Fix kernel-doc warnings in mm/filemap.c:
..//mm/filemap.c:993: warning: No description found for parameter '__page'
..//mm/filemap.c:993: warning: Excess function parameter 'page' description in '__lock_page'
Signed-off-by: Randy Dunlap <rdunlap@infradead.org>
---
mm/filemap.c | 2 +-
1 file changed, 1 insertion(+), 1 deletion(-)
--- lnx-410-rc1.orig/mm/filemap.c
+++ lnx-410-rc1/mm/filemap.c
@@ -987,7 +987,7 @@ E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(page_endio);
/**
* __lock_page - get a lock on the page, assuming we need to sleep to get it
- * @page: the page to lock
+ * @__page: the page to lock
*/
void __lock_page(struct page *__page)
{
